Key Features to Look For

Here are simple things I check before recommending a best belgian waffle maker. First, plate depth: deeper plates make thicker waffles. Second, heating and temperature control: precise settings yield consistent color and texture. Third, ease of cleaning: removable plates or nonstick surfaces save time. Fourth, size and storage: pick a design that fits your kitchen. Finally, extra features like rotating bodies or multiple slices matter based on your cooking habits.

Think about how you cook. If mornings are rushed, choose a fast-heating model. If you host weekend brunches, a four-slice or double-flip machine is worth the counter space. I always balance performance against usability and cost to find the best belgian waffle maker for different users.

Tips for Perfect Belgian Waffles

I always start with a rested batter. Letting the batter sit 10 to 30 minutes improves texture. I also preheat the waffle maker fully before pouring batter. This keeps batter from sticking and helps set a crisp crust quickly. Use a thin stream of batter and avoid overfilling the wells to prevent overflow and mess.

To get extra crispness, separate an egg and whip the white to soft peaks, then fold into batter. This gives lift and a light interior. For cleaning, wipe warm plates with a soft cloth. If plates are removable, a quick rinse or gentle dishwashing cleans them well. These small steps make a big difference with any best belgian waffle maker.

FAQs Of best belgian waffle maker

What makes a waffle maker “Belgian”?

A Belgian waffle maker has deeper grid wells, usually about 1 inch or more. That depth creates thick, fluffy waffles with big pockets for syrup and toppings. It also usually runs hotter to get a crisp outer edge while keeping the inside soft.

Can I use regular waffle batter in a Belgian waffle maker?

Yes. Regular batter works fine, but you may get thinner results. For the classic Belgian texture, use a slightly thicker batter or one with yeast or whipped egg whites. Adjust batter volume so you do not overflow the wells.

How do I clean a Belgian waffle maker safely?

Unplug and let it cool slightly, then wipe plates with a damp, soft cloth or sponge. If plates are removable, wash them by hand or in the dishwasher if manufacturer allows. Never use metal scrubbers or immerse a non-removable plate unit in water.

Which is better: rotating or flip waffle makers?

Both help even batter spread. Rotating or flip designs reduce hot spots and give uniform color. Rotating units are easier for hands-off cooking; flip machines often allow sturdier handling of thicker batters. Choose based on comfort and counter space.

How often should I oil plates?

If your waffle maker has a high-quality nonstick surface, you only need light spray occasionally. For older or less nonstick surfaces, use a small brush of oil before the first use and sparingly thereafter to prevent sticking.
